What Housel is actually arguing here
Same as Ever is structured as a series of short essays — each one zeroes in on a human tendency or pattern that persists regardless of what era or economic cycle we're in. Housel's thesis is that most people spend their energy predicting what will change, when the more useful skill is recognizing what won't. If you liked The Psychology of Money, this covers similar psychological territory but feels more philosophical and less personal-finance focused. It's a fast read — most people finish it in a few sittings — which works well in ebook format.
Who gets the most out of it at this price
If you already read The Psychology of Money, this is a natural next read and $1.99 is a no-brainer. If you haven't read Housel before, this is actually a decent entry point — the essays are self-contained and don't require any financial background. That said, readers looking for tactical advice or data-heavy analysis may find it too anecdotal. Housel writes in vignettes, not frameworks. That's a feature for some, a limitation for others.
